Background
The stamping die is a special process equipment for processing materials (metal or nonmetal) into parts (or semi-finished products) in cold stamping processing, and is called as a cold stamping die (commonly called as a cold stamping die), stamping is a pressure processing method for obtaining required parts by applying pressure to the materials by using a die arranged on a press machine at room temperature to enable the materials to be separated or plastically deformed, but most stamping dies on the market are heavy and are not easy to move and disassemble, workers are very inconvenient in disassembling, overhauling, maintaining or cleaning a die head, the taking process wastes time and energy, and the processing efficiency is affected.

Detailed Description
The technical solutions in the embodiments of the present invention will be described clearly and completely with reference to the accompanying drawings in the embodiments of the present invention, and it is obvious that the described embodiments are only some embodiments of the present invention, not all embodiments. Based on the embodiments in the present invention, all other embodiments obtained by a person skilled in the art without creative work belong to the protection scope of the present invention.
Referring to fig. 1-4, the present invention provides a technical solution: a stamping die capable of quickly replacing a stamping die head comprises a fixing base body 1, wherein a lower die holder 2 is installed on the fixing base body 1, a positioning plate 3 is arranged on the lower die holder 2, a connecting bolt 4 is arranged on the positioning plate 3, the connecting bolt 4 is in threaded connection with the lower die holder 2, a female die 5 is arranged on the positioning plate 3, an L-shaped fixing plate 6 is installed on one side of the top of the fixing base body 1, a fixing box body 7 is installed at the bottom of the L-shaped fixing plate 6, a hydraulic cylinder body 8 is installed in the fixing box body 7, a hydraulic piston column 9 is arranged on the hydraulic cylinder body 8, the hydraulic piston column 9 extends out of the bottom of the fixing box body 7, a fixing pressing plate 10 is installed at the bottom of the hydraulic piston column 9, and a die head replacing; the die head changing mechanism includes: the device comprises a group of opposite connecting through holes 11, an upper die base 12, a male die 13, a group of opposite fixed connecting pieces 14, threaded holes 15, fixing bolts 16, a group of opposite fixed sliding rails 17, a sliding rotating shaft 18 and a connecting plate 19; the group of opposite connecting through holes 11 are respectively formed in two sides of the fixed pressing plate 10, the upper die base 12 is located at the bottom of the fixed pressing plate 10, the male die 13 is arranged at the bottom of the upper die base 12, the group of opposite fixed connecting pieces 14 are respectively installed on two sides of the upper die base 12, the threaded holes 15 are formed in the group of opposite fixed connecting pieces 14, the fixed bolts 16 are located on the fixed pressing plate 10, the fixed bolts 16 are in threaded connection with the threaded holes 15 through the connecting through holes 11, the group of opposite fixed sliding rails 17 are formed in the fixed base body 1, the group of opposite fixed sliding rails 17 are located on one side of the lower die base 2, the sliding rotating shaft 18 is located in the fixed sliding rails 17, the sliding rotating shaft 18 is movably connected with the fixed sliding rails 17, and the connecting plate 19 is; a discharge hole 20 is formed between the fixed base body 1 and the lower die holder 2, and the discharge hole 20 is connected with the positioning plate 3; supporting blocks 21 are installed at four corners of the bottom of the fixed base body 1, and damping pads 22 are installed at the bottoms of the supporting blocks 21; a group of opposite vertical sliding grooves 23 are arranged on two sides of the lower die holder 2, a group of opposite sliding seats 24 are arranged on two sides of the fixed connecting piece 14, and the sliding seats 24 are connected with the vertical sliding grooves 23 in a sliding manner; the positioning plate 3 is fixed on the lower die holder 2 through a connecting bolt 4; the upper die holder 12 is fixed at the bottom of the fixed pressing plate 10 through a fixing bolt 16.
All the electrical components in the present application are connected with the power supply adapted to the electrical components through the wires, and an appropriate controller should be selected according to actual conditions to meet the control requirements, and specific connection and control sequences should be obtained.
Example (b): when the stamping die is used, a user places a stamping part to be stamped on the positioning plate 3, the hydraulic cylinder body 8 is started, the hydraulic piston column 9 drives the fixed pressing plate 10 to move downwards, the fixed pressing plate 10 drives the upper die base 12 and the male die 13 to move downwards to stamp the stamping part, when the fixed pressing plate 10 stamps downwards, the sliding base 24 slides in the vertical sliding groove 23, the working stability is improved, the shaking is prevented, the impact force on the fixed base body 1 is reduced through the shock pad 22 during stamping, the service life is prolonged, when the upper die base is disassembled, overhauled, maintained or cleaned, the user turns the connecting plate 19, the connecting plate 19 rotates in the fixed sliding rail 17 through the sliding rotating shaft 18, the connecting plate 19 moves below the upper die base 12 through the sliding rotating shaft 18, the user rotates the fixing bolt 16 by using a tool, and the fixing bolt 16 is disconnected with the threaded hole 15 on the fixed connecting piece 14, on connecting plate 19 is fallen to upper die base 12, through connecting plate 19 landing to unable adjustment base body 1, the convenience of taking, labour saving and time saving, upper die base 12 is convenient, has improved machining efficiency, when locating plate 3 need be dismantled, overhauls, maintain or clear up, user's use tool rotates connecting bolt 4, takes off locating plate 3, dismantles convenient and fast, easy operation.
